What are Smart Switch Mechanisms? Understanding the Retrofit Advantage
Think of a smart switch mechanism as the hidden engine behind your wall plate. While a standard light switch is just a simple mechanical contact, these compact modules contain the wireless radios and relays needed for modern home automation. In Australia, we've moved away from the clunky practice of replacing entire wall plates. Instead, we swap the internal "mech" while keeping the high-end faceplates you've already paid for. The Modular Approach: Keeping Your Designer Plates
Most Australian homes use the standard 30-series aperture for their switches. This universal sizing means a smart module can clip directly into your existing Clipsal, HPM, or boutique designer plates. Sparkies prefer this method because it's efficient and non-destructive. There's no need to patch plaster or repaint around a new, differently sized wall box. You get the intelligence of a smart home without the cost or headache of a full electrical facelift. It keeps the aesthetic integrity of your interior design while adding powerful connectivity behind the scenes.
Traditional vs. Smart Mechs: What Changes?
Traditional mechs use a physical rocker or toggle to break the circuit. Smart mechs replace this with an electronic relay and a soft-touch or push-button interface. The physical feedback is different; it's a precise, momentary press rather than a clunky click. Internally, the relay does the heavy lifting, allowing for app control, voice commands, and automated schedules. Buying standalone smart switch mechanisms also gives you extra customisation options:

Wiring and Physical Compatibility in Australian Wall Boxes
Before you commit to a purchase, you need to know what's behind the plaster. Australian wiring standards have changed over the decades, and your smart switch mechanisms must match the physical reality of your wall box. The biggest hurdle for most retrofits is the neutral wire. In many older Aussie homes, only the active and load wires are present at the switch. If you don't have a neutral wire, you'll need a specific "no-neutral" module. These mechs often require a small capacitor installed at the light fitting to prevent low-wattage LED globes from flickering or staying dimly lit when the switch is off.
Safety isn't negotiable in the Australian electrical landscape. Every module you install must carry the Regulatory Compliance Mark (RCM) and meet SAA safety standards. Using non-compliant gear from overseas marketplaces is a massive risk. It can void your home insurance and won't meet the AS/NZS 3000:2018 standards your licensed electrician must follow. Ensuring your hardware is fit for the Australian 240V grid is the only way to guarantee long-term peace of mind.
Neutral vs. No-Neutral Mechanisms
A neutral-required mech is the gold standard for stability. It provides a constant power source to the internal smart chip, ensuring the device never drops off the network. However, for most retrofits where pulling new cables isn't an option, a no-neutral module is the practical choice. Just keep an eye on your total load. Most no-neutral mechs have a minimum wattage requirement. If you're switching a single 5W LED downlight, that capacitor is essential to maintain a clean circuit and prevent the "ghosting" effect.
Fitment Guide for Common Australian Brands
Space is a premium in a standard Australian wall box, especially in timber-framed homes with shallow cavities. Most smart switch mechanisms are designed to fit the universal 30-series aperture found in popular ranges like Clipsal Iconic or HPM Excel. This modularity is what makes them so effective for retrofits.
- Multi-gang plates: Fitting three or four mechs into a single plate requires careful cable management. Choose modules with a slim profile to avoid overcrowding the box.
- Wall box depth: Ideally, your wall box should be at least 35mm deep. This provides enough clearance for the module and the loop-in wiring without crushing the cables.
- Aesthetic consistency: Because these clip into standard plates, you can keep your existing brushed metal or matte black finishes while upgrading the tech behind them.
If you're dealing with a tight multi-gang setup, using a compact Zigbee 3.0 Smart Switch Module can save your sparky a lot of frustration during the fit-out. It's about ensuring the hardware fits the environment rather than forcing it. Always check the depth of your specific wall boxes before ordering to ensure a flush, professional finish.

Smart Dimmer Mechanisms: Precision Lighting Control
Most modern Australian LED downlights require trailing edge dimming for smooth operation. Using the wrong technology causes flickering, audible buzzing, or even premature globe failure. When selecting a Smart Zigbee Dimmer Module, look for adjustable minimum and maximum load settings. This prevents "ghosting", a common issue where lights stay dimly lit even when the switch is off. Soft-start features are also a major plus; they gradually increase brightness to extend the life of your light globes and provide a more luxurious feel when you enter a room.

Do I need a licensed electrician to install smart switch mechanisms in Australia?
Yes, you must engage a licensed electrician to install any mains-wired electrical hardware in Australia. This is a legal requirement under the AS/NZS 3000:2018 standards for all 240V installations. Attempting a DIY install on fixed wiring is illegal, risks your safety, and will void your home insurance policy if an electrical fault occurs.
What is the difference between a smart switch and a smart switch mechanism?
A smart switch usually refers to a complete wall plate with integrated electronics, while a smart switch mechanism is the internal "brain" that clips into a plate. Mechanisms are the professional choice for retrofits. They allow you to keep your existing designer faceplates while only replacing the internal electrical component, ensuring a consistent look across your home.
Will these mechanisms fit my existing Clipsal or HPM wall plates?
Most of our modules are designed to fit the standard 30-series aperture used in popular Australian ranges like Clipsal Iconic, HPM Excel, and Vibe. This universal sizing ensures a flush, professional fit in your existing wall brackets. If you are using boutique or older plates, your sparky can verify the mounting clips before the final fit-out.
Can I use smart switch mechanisms if I do not have a neutral wire?
You can absolutely use smart switch mechanisms in older homes without a neutral wire by selecting a "no-neutral" specific module. These modules are designed to draw a tiny amount of power through the load to stay connected to your network. You will often need to install a capacitor at the light fitting to ensure low-wattage LED globes don't flicker when the switch is off.
Do smart mechanisms work with LED downlights?
Yes, our mechanisms are fully compatible with modern LED downlights. For dimming applications, it is essential to use a trailing edge module to match the requirements of most Australian LED drivers. This prevents the buzzing and flickering often associated with older leading edge dimmers. Always check the minimum and maximum load ratings on the module to ensure a clean circuit.
What happens to my smart switches if the internet goes down?
Your lights will still work via the physical button even if your internet connection drops out. Because Zigbee and Matter protocols support local network operation, your automated schedules and sensors will often continue to function within the home. You only lose the ability to control the switches through your phone or voice assistant when you are away from the property.
Can I mix and match Matter and Zigbee mechanisms in the same home?
You can mix and match protocols as long as your smart home hub or controller supports them. For example, using a Zigbee Gateway Hub alongside a Matter-compatible controller allows both types of smart switch mechanisms to appear in the same app. This flexibility is ideal for 2026 builds where you might want Zigbee for mesh stability and Matter for easy device pairing.
How many mechanisms can I fit into a 4-gang wall plate?
You can fit up to four mechanisms into a standard 4-gang wall plate. However, space behind the plate becomes very limited with multiple modules. You must ensure your wall box has sufficient depth, ideally 35mm or more, to accommodate the hardware and the loop-in wiring. Your electrician will need to manage the cables carefully to ensure the plate sits flush against the wall.
